Hi Adam,

The rating of about 410lbs/ft is the same for them all... however the number of paddles changes the feel of the drive.

The drive with a 8 is the smoothest where as the 5 is the most responsive in gear change.

In short the more paddles the better the drive but if your taking it on a track keep it low and watch it go.

So just to clarify, non of the uprated clutch kits with SMF are quite then? As I don't want loud chatter for my car.

They are not much louder though either. They are the same weight as the standard flywheel if you went down a lightened route this would enhance the harmonically transmitted noises. It goes back to the same old issue though that noise is going to be increased in line with performance capability.
